**Action item (PM-214, Coldvault archival):** Automate archiving of cold storage buckets older than the retention cutoff. Manual sweeps missed two regions last quarter and blew the storage budget. Owner: infra rotation. Sweep cadence, batch size, and age thresholds must be config-driven, not hardcoded, so on-call can tune under load. Dry-run mode required before first prod run. Proposed defaults for review at sync are below.

limits module of fahog-kahop:
CAPS = {
    "fraeth": 189,
    "drumir": 842,
}

## SQL Linting

All SQL files at Bramblegate must pass `sqlcheck` before merge. Rules enforce uppercase keywords, explicit column lists (no `SELECT *`), and snake_case identifiers. The linter validates schema references against a live shadow database, so it needs network access during CI and local runs. Before your first run, configure the linter's schema probe with the connection string below.

primary connection of fajog-bageg = clickhouse://tamion_svc:0nS8bDSETpHjj2@db-cbc5.nelvrocorp.example:5432/nordor

## Deployment

Shrinkray CLI ships as a single static binary. Drop it on the worker host, ensure the scratch volume is mounted, and run the smoke test before handing the node back to the pool. Support should not edit job manifests directly; escalate to the Pellbrook platform team. The deployed defaults the binary reads at startup are shown below.

config for yahof-tajop:
zorath:
  pin: 7493
  metrics_host: metrics.zorath.tolvaqsys.internal
  tenant: praiel
  seal: seal_fd9cd4f1

Subject: Key rotation — crondrift service

For future maintainers: while investigating the scheduler drift on the Tallowmere batch hosts, we found the crondrift probe still using a credential from the original deployment. It was rotated today as part of cleanup. If drift alerts go quiet after a deploy, check this first — the probe fails silently on auth errors, which is exactly what masked the drift for three weeks. The probe config lives in the standard env file. The replacement key for the internal crondrift gateway follows.

API key for fahop-kahog: qvz23-FPNGbaKBTQUvhqADhGBdFuu